Unofficial Python API for FinViz - retrieve stock data, screener results, and financial information

v2.0.0 is a major update that fixes all scraping issues caused by FinViz website changes:
get_stock() - now returns 90+ data pointsScreener - table parsing and header extractionget_news() - handles new timestamp formatsget_insider() - supports new table structureget_analyst_price_targets() - updated selectorsSee CHANGELOG.md <CHANGELOG.md>_ for full details.

FinViz_ aims to make market information accessible and provides a lot of data in visual snapshots, allowing traders and investors to quickly find the stock, future or forex pair they are looking for. The site provides advanced screeners, market maps, analysis, comparative tools, and charts.
.. _FinViz: https://finviz.com
Important Information
Any quotes data displayed on finviz.com is delayed by 15 minutes for NASDAQ, and 20 minutes for NYSE and AMEX. This API should NOT be used for live trading, it's main purpose is financial analysis, research, and data scraping.

The Screener allows you to filter stocks based on various criteria. You can either build filters programmatically or copy them from the FinViz website URL.
.. code:: python
from finviz.screener import Screener
# Screen for large-cap NASDAQ stocks in the S&P 500
filters = ['exch_nasd', 'idx_sp500', 'cap_largeover']
stock_list = Screener(filters=filters, table='Overview', order='price')
print(f"Found {len(stock_list)} stocks")
for stock in stock_list[:10]:
print(stock['Ticker'], stock['Company'], stock['Market Cap'])
# Export to CSV
stock_list.to_csv("stocks.csv")
# Export to SQLite
stock_list.to_sqlite("stocks.sqlite3")
Available Tables:
Overview - Basic company info, market cap, priceValuation - P/E, P/S, P/B, PEG ratiosFinancial - ROA, ROE, ROI, marginsOwnership - Insider/institutional ownership, short interestPerformance - Price performance across timeframesTechnical - RSI, SMA, volatility, betaInitialize from URL:
.. code:: python
# Copy filters directly from FinViz website URL
url = "https://finviz.com/screener.ashx?v=111&f=cap_largeover,exch_nasd&o=-marketcap"
stock_list = Screener.init_from_url(url)
Get Available Filters:
.. code:: python
# Get all available filter options
filters = Screener.load_filter_dict()
print(filters.keys()) # ['Exchange', 'Index', 'Sector', 'Industry', ...]
.. code:: python
import finviz
# Comprehensive stock data (90+ metrics)
stock = finviz.get_stock('AAPL')
# Returns: {'Ticker': 'AAPL', 'Company': 'Apple Inc', 'Sector': 'Technology',
# 'P/E': '34.26', 'Market Cap': '3755.76B', 'Price': '255.53', ...}
# Recent news with timestamps
news = finviz.get_news('AAPL')
# Returns: [('2024-01-15 12:00', 'Headline...', 'https://...', 'MarketWatch'), ...]
# Insider trading activity
insiders = finviz.get_insider('AAPL')
# Returns: [{'Insider Trading': 'COOK TIMOTHY D', 'Relationship': 'CEO',
# 'Transaction': 'Sale', 'Value ($)': '41,530,891', ...}, ...]
# Analyst ratings and price targets
targets = finviz.get_analyst_price_targets('AAPL', last_ratings=10)
# Returns: [{'date': '2024-01-09', 'analyst': 'Morgan Stanley',
# 'rating': 'Overweight', 'target_from': 200, 'target_to': 220}, ...]
# All market news (not ticker-specific)
all_news = finviz.get_all_news()

.. code:: python
stock_list.get_charts(period='d', chart_type='c', size='l', ta='1')
# period: 'd' (daily), 'w' (weekly), 'm' (monthly)
# chart_type: 'c' (candle), 'l' (line)
# size: 's' (small), 'l' (large)
# ta: '1' (show technical analysis), '0' (hide)
Environment Variables:
DISABLE_TQDM=1 - Disable progress barsAsync Support:
The Screener supports async requests for faster data fetching:
.. code:: python
stock_list = Screener(filters=filters, request_method="async")
